Which coordinate divides the directed line segment from −10 at J to 23 at K in the ratio of 2 to 1?

1

11

12

Answer:

  12

Step-by-step explanation:

The difference of the two coordinates is ...

  23 -(-10) = 33

The desired coordinate is 2/3 of that length from J, so is ...

  J + (2/3)·33 = J +22 = -10 +22 = 12

The desired coordinate is 12.
